Ripple has successfully secured $275 million in funding, marking a significant milestone for the company in the cryptocurrency sector. Meanwhile, a prominent CEO has made headlines by declaring that "the era of easy money in cryptocurrencies is over," accompanied by a sobering Bitcoin price forecast that has raised eyebrows among investors. VanEck analysts have also weighed in, predicting a potential rally for Bitcoin in the upcoming month that could reshape market dynamics. In related news, entrepreneur Michael Saylor and CEO Phong Le have issued their own bullish Bitcoin price projections, further fueling market speculation. Compounding these developments, the SEC has released long-awaited regulations concerning cryptocurrencies, which could usher in a new era of compliance and stability, while fears of a potential $1.8 trillion market panic loom as another prominent CEO has identified critical price levels that investors should monitor closely.
